Lines Matching refs:PyASCIIObject
219 } PyASCIIObject; typedef
225 PyASCIIObject _base;
260 (((PyASCIIObject *)(op))->wstr) ? \
263 assert(((PyASCIIObject *)(op))->wstr), \
278 (((PyASCIIObject *)(op))->wstr) ? (((PyASCIIObject *)(op))->wstr) : \
301 ((PyASCIIObject*)op)->state.ascii)
306 (((PyASCIIObject*)(op))->state.compact)
311 (((PyASCIIObject*)op)->state.ascii && PyUnicode_IS_COMPACT(op))
337 ((PyASCIIObject *)(op))->state.kind)
342 ((void*)((PyASCIIObject*)(op) + 1)) : \
415 ((PyASCIIObject *)(op))->length)
421 #define PyUnicode_IS_READY(op) (((PyASCIIObject*)op)->state.ready)
448 ((PyASCIIObject*)op)->length : in _PyUnicode_get_wstr_length()